Planting Calendar for Monkey Flower

Frost tolerance for monkey flower: Not tolerant of frost.
When to plant: After the last frost when the weather gets warmer.

Monkey Flower require warm weather which tells us that you need to wait until it warms up after the last frost has passed before you can plant them.

The earliest that you can plant monkey flower in Missouri City is March. However, you really should wait until April if you don't want to take any chances.

The last month that you can plant monkey flower and expect a good harvest is probably September. You probably don't want to wait any later than that or else your monkey flower may not have a chance to really do well. Starting your monkey flower indoors is a great way to get them started a couple of weeks earlier.

Last Frost Date

In Missouri City the average date of last frost happens on February 15. It might get as low as 20°F during the coldest months of winter.

Since the USDA zone info for Missouri City may not be accurate from year to year the actual date of last frost will vary from year to year. Since half of the time in Missouri City it frosts late in the year after February 15 be ready to cover your monkey flower if you have a late frost.
